Russian Language Support

Straight answer: yes — Sandustry officially supports Russian. The Steam store lists Russian with Interface ✔ and Subtitles ✔ among the game's 23 languages. No language has Full Audio, so the absence of Russian voice-over is not a Russian-specific limitation.

What Is (and Isn't) Localized

AspectRussian support
Interface✔ Localized
Subtitles✔ Localized
Full audio✘ — but no language has full audio
Total languages23 on Steam

One freshness note: the v0.5.3 hotfix mentioned "translations pending" for newly added objective text — localization is still catching up to new content during Early Access.

Switch the Game Language via Steam (Official Steps)

  • 1. Open your Steam Library.
  • 2. Right-click Sandustry and select Properties…
  • 3. Go to the Language tab.
  • 4. Select Russian (Русский) from the drop-down menu.
  • 5. Steam may download language files before you can play.

These are Valve's official per-game steps. Valve adds: "If you are experiencing problems enabling a language, make sure your desired language is selected in both locations" — meaning the game property AND the client setting below.

Or Switch the Whole Steam Client

The client-wide route: Steam menu → Settings (Preferences on macOS) → Interface tab → pick the language → OK and restart Steam. Per Valve, this setting "determines which language the Steam client application displays, as well as the language which games are presented in."

Valve's caveat applies: "Third-party titles may have their own language settings — these settings will generally be independent of the Steam language setting."

In-Game Language Menu

Whether Sandustry exposes its own in-game language selector — and its exact menu path — has no first-party source yet (unverified — pending in-game confirmation; this page will be updated once checked).

A footnote for completeness: the hidden debug mode includes a Ctrl+Alt+Shift+K shortcut that "cycles the interface language, a localisation testing shortcut." Debug mode is unsupported by the developers, so this is documentation, not a recommended method.

Set it in both places

If the game stubbornly stays in English, Valve's own advice is the fix: set Russian in the game's Properties → Language tab AND check your Steam client language, then let Steam download the language files.
